Denmark temperatures in March

In Denmark in March the average maximum daytime temperatures are low and range from 5°C in Allinge to 8°C in Rønsheved. Nighttime temperatures generally drop to 1°C in Rønsheved and 2°C in Allinge. The month of March is in the winter season.

  • What is the warmest city in March in Denmark?
  • Data insights from our comprehensive database indicate that Rønsheved is the city with the highest warmth. Daytime peaks average near 8°C, while the nights are characterized by a low temperature close to 1°C."

  • What is the coldest city in March in Denmark?
  • When looking through our records, we find that Allinge stands out as the coolest city in Denmark for the month of March. Daytime highs average 5°C and it cools down to about 2°C at night.

  • How much sun does Denmark get in March?
  • The city Blåvand usually sees around 126 hours of sunlight, indicating a moderately sunny period.

  • What is the water's temperature in March?
  • The water temperature averages approximately 4°C in Thyborøn this month, so not the best month to swim.
